Hi all, I got a KLH DVD player for my parents, and it does
not play "The Matrix" DVD.  I found out this is very common,
that there is a 'problem' with the DVD and many players
cannot play it.  KLH said it would cost $35 to 'upgrade it'.
I am not familiar with DVD mod's, but I know there are many
websites regarding this.  Does anyone know if this is
something I MUST get from KLH, or can the 'upgraded chips' be
found elsewhere?  From what I understand, you send the
existing chips to KLH and they send new ones back.  They are
two eeprom chips that evidently from what I understand, they
re-program.

I doubt anyone is familiar with this unit, but by some chance
if you are, it's DVD1000 (Or DVD-1000) and the chips are U1 &
U17.  If anyone knows of any websites or companies that sell
these chips for less, or will re-program them for less,
please let me know.
